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is titled "Environmentally powered transmitter for location identification of wellbores." This invention discloses a method, apparatus, and system for performing operations in a borehole. A device is placed in the downhole environment to carry out the operation, while an energy harvesting unit collects energy from the surrounding environment to power the device. Another notable patent is the "System and method for containing borehole fluid." This invention focuses on directing fluid flow from a borehole termination structure. It includes a device designed to contain fluid flow, featuring an engagement body and a sealing member that adapts to the borehole termination structure, ensuring a secure seal.
